      Liquidity Risk Analyst Interview

      Sep 26, 2020
      Anonymous employee
      Accepted offer
      Neutral experience
      Average interview

      Application

      I interviewed at CIBC

      Interview

      Campus interview: First, they asked me about several general questions about liquidity risk, followed by my past experiences, courses, and interests. They spent most of the time describing their own group projects.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      What is liquidity risk? What is a bond haircut?

      Liquidity Risk Analyst Interview

      Oct 12, 2023
      Anonymous Interview Candidate
      Toronto, ON
      No offer
      Neutral experience
      Difficult interview

      Application

      I applied online. I interviewed at CIBC (Toronto, ON)

      Interview

      you need to communicate with two directors. There are almost all technique questions about the accounting, liquidity risk, ratios, risk dashboard, reporting experience. The only two behavior question are both about the multitask and how to handle stress.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Please Introduce yourself and what you can contribute to this position
